In this work, the swimming performance’s sensitivity to parameters is investigated for an idealized, easy anguilliform swimming this website model in 2D. The swimmer considered here propagates ahead by dynamically varying its human body curvature, similar to movement of a Caenorhabditis elegans. The parameter sensitivities had been explored with regards to the liquid scale (Reynolds number), stroke (undulation) regularity, also a kinematic parameter controlling the velocity and speed of every upstroke and downstroke. The input Reynolds quantity and stroke frequencies sampled were from [450, 2200] and [1, 3] Hz, correspondingly. As a whole, 5000 fluid-structure discussion simulations had been done, each with a distinctive parameter combo chosen via a Sobol series, so that you can conduct international sensitiveness evaluation. Results indicate that the swimmer’s performance is many sensitive to variants with its stroke frequency. Trends in swimming overall performance had been found by projecting the overall performance data onto particular 2D subspaces. Pareto-like optimal fronts were identified. Numerous owls have the ability to suppress this noise to fly quietly in accordance with various other wild birds. In the place of quiet trip, certain wild birds have actually conversely developed to create additional sound with regards to wings for communication. The documents in this symposium synthesize ongoing research in “animal aeroacoustics” the study of just how animal trip produces an acoustic signature, its biological context, and possible bio-inspired manufacturing applications. Three papers current study on flycatchers and doves, highlighting work that will continue to unearth brand-new real components by which bird wings could make interaction noises. Quiet flight evolves in the framework of a predator-prey interaction, either to assist predators such as owls notice its victim better, or to avoid the victim from hearing the nearing predator. Two papers present work on hearing in owls and insect prey. Extra papers focus on the sounds made by wings during journey, as well as on the substance mechanics of power production by flapping wings.
